Full architectural co-design for new construction or a major remodel — with Vastu built into the drawing from the first line, never remediated after the walls are up. We design the plan, the massing and the elevations so the direction is right by design, not by correction.

Vastu leads the plan — not the other way round.
On a remedy path, the building exists and we work around it. Here the direction grid is the first layer of the drawing, and the architecture grows from it. The result needs almost no remediation, because nothing was placed wrong to begin with.

Do you replace my architect, or work with one?
Either. We have a registered architect who can draw the whole pack, or we co-design alongside the architect you already trust — with us leading the Vastu and direction so nothing is placed wrong.
How is this different from the Alignment Path?
Alignment remedies a building that already exists — it works around the walls. Design draws the building from scratch with the direction grid as the first layer, so almost nothing needs remediating later. It’s the top of the ladder.
What does “from ₹91,000 per floor” include?
It’s the starting point for the design pack per floor — brief, site analysis, zoning, massing, plans, area statement and two design directions. The final quote depends on the size, the number of floors and the depth of coordination your build needs.
Can you work on a plot outside India?
Yes. We design remotely from your survey, plot documents and local bye-laws, and quote international projects in USD. The direction analysis is the same wherever the plot is.
Will the design pass local building bye-laws?
The pack is drawn to respect coverage, FAR and setbacks, and we coordinate with your local architect for sanction. Vastu and the bye-laws are reconciled in the drawing, not left to clash on site.
